In order to fully exalt Mr. Robinson, we must understand the obstacles that he had to overcome every day of his life, both on and off the baseball field. Death threats, verbal harassment and degradation is something that he faced, along with the normality of prejudice and segregation; which plagued American culture in the 1940's.
Later on this year, April to be exact, a biopic on Jackie Robinson is slated for release as a major motion picture. The movie is aptly titled '42: The Story of a True American Legend' for the number he wore, of course. Hopefully, the Warner Bros./Legendary produced film will shed positive light on the man, as well as his impact on the game, and the culture of the United States. It stars Chadwick Boseman, and Harrison Ford, along with a solid supporting cast; so we all should show support when the movie finally sees the light of day.
